This section will describe how to activate AS/400A to the S/370 subarea network. The PS/2 can request a session when the AS/400 line and controller description have been activated.

To activate communications on the AS/400, the line, controller and devices have to be varied on. The following screens will guide you through this exercise.

You can also go directly to the Work with Configuration Status screen by using the WRKCFGSTS command.

5.9 Running AS/400 PC Support

Once the communications on AS/400A and S/370 host have been activated you are ready to use PC Support to establish a session between the PS/2 and the AS/400 behind the S/370 subarea network.

All that needs to be done now is to run the STARTPCS command from the C drive. Refer to Figure 137 on page 118 for a display of the STARTPCS.BAT file.

This command will initiate the following PC Support functions:

• STARTRTR will start the router between the PS/2' and AS/400A using the identifiers defined in the CONFIG.PCS file.

• FSPC ASSIGN will assign a folder on AS/400A to a virtual drive on the PS/2.

In this case it is QIWSFLR folder being assigned the drive I. This will also allow the PS/2 user to access information stored in folders on the AS/400A.

• PCUPDT will automatically update the AS/400 PC Support programs on the PS/2. This ensures that the most appropriate level of AS/400 PC Support programs are installed on the PS/2.

• STARTMSG will allow the PS/2 users to send messages to and receive messages from other PS/2's with AS/400 PC Support or AS/400 work-stations

• VPRT will allows the user to use printers attached to AS/400A system as though they were directly attached to the PS/2.

• WSF \T will start the work station fuction program on the PS/2. If a profile can't be found it will default to a single display screen and a 5250 keyboard style. You have the ability to define up to five sessions which can be any combination of display, graphic or printer sessions.

• STARTWSF 1 will start the workstation function for session 1.

• pca

will allow both PS/2 functions and AS/400 functions to run from a single AS/400 menu. From the screen you also have options to transfer data from AS/400A to the PS/2 or vice versa.

5.11 Section 2: Definitions on AS/400B (RAL Y AS4B)

When you are going to connect AS/400B as an APPN node to an S/370 subarea to support independent LUs you are required to perform the following steps:

• Check the network attributes

• Create a line description from the AS/400 to VTAM/NCP

• Create a host controller description for the S/370 host

• Configure APPN remote and local location lists

• Create a mode entry.

5.11.1 Network Attributes

The network attributes contain the AS/400's local system values for APPN. You can display these attributes by using the DSPNETA command or by going to menu "NETWORK".

The resource name is the name of the physical communications port on the AS/400. It can be found by executing the command WRKHDWPRD and taking the option to work with your rack configuration.

The local token-ring adapter address of the AS/400B is 400010020002.

The exchange identifier parameter is not needed because we use the CPNAME for remote system identification.
